Computational Scientist Summer Placement

at  Science and Technology Facilities Council STFC

Didcot, England, United Kingdom -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ate26 May, 2024GBP 20650 Annual01 Mar, 2024N/AGood communication skillsNoNo
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

SCIENCE AND TECHNOLOGY FACILITIES COUNCIL

Salary: £20,650
Hours: Full time
Contract Type: Fixed Term for 9-12 weeks
Location: Rutherford Appleton Laboratory Harwell, Oxfordshire
Interviews: The recruitment process involves a technical interview only that will take place virtually in April 2024
Start: June 2024
The ISIS Neutron & Muon Source is a world-leading centre for research in the physical and life sciences at the STFC Rutherford Appleton Laboratory near Oxford in the United Kingdom. Our suite of neutron and muon instruments gives outstanding insights into the properties of materials at the atomic scale. We support a national and international community of more than 3000 scientists for research into subjects ranging from clean energy and the environment, pharmaceuticals and health care, to nanotechnology and materials engineering, catalysis and polymers and fundamental studies of materials.
We are using neutrons to investigate materials on the submicroscopic, property-defining defining length-scale. The technique called small-angle neutron scattering (SANS) enables characterising a material’s structure on the nanometer length scale. It is a versatile characterisation method employed in various research fields ranging from materials science to physics, chemistry, and biology. SANS ideally complements (surface-sensitive) imaging techniques, e.g., electron microscopy, atomic force microscopy, or scanning tunnelling microscopy.
Our Computational Scientist Summer Placement will be able to work on a collaborative scientific computing project. We are an international team of developers maintaining Sasview (www.sasview.org), an Open-Source software tool to analyse small-angle scattering data.
If you are interested in practising your software engineering skills, you have the chance to be in charge of a defined scientific software development. At the end of your placement, your project will improve the functionality of the package! We will adapt the work package on the length of the placement -typically 9-12 weeks.
One of the challenges is developing an intuitive and powerful analysis tool for SANS to facilitate data inspection and efficiently uncover the information contained in data. We explore model-free tools to predict information about the microstructure of the sample from the scattering pattern, which is computationally intensive for large 2D data sets. During the placement, you will apply numerical methods for inverse problems in imaging like regularised inversion methods, Bayesian analysis, singular value decomposition and fast iterative algorithms. The aim is to implement two fast numerical methods that will enable automated data analysis.

Responsibilities:

Within this placement, responsibilities will include:

  • Curiosity about software development and practising software engineering (comprising development, testing, documentation, continuous integration, and performance profiling).
  • Working in a remote developer team.
  • Regular catch-up meetings on-site, and online meetings with the multi-facility development team.
  • Willing to produce a recorded demonstration/provide a tutorial on the newly developed functionalities.
  • Experience in programming in Python and C/C++ is essential. Knowledge of multi-threaded code development and debugging (OpenCL etc.) is desirable.

You might particularly like this if you study: Physical Sciences, Mathematics, or Computer Science.


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Computer Software/Engineering

IT Software - Application Programming / Maintenance

Software Engineering

Graduate

Proficient

1

Didcot, United Kingdom